Domaine Amagat

Pierre Danoy is part of a new wave of growers working quietly and intentionally in the south of France, focused less on statement wines and more on clarity, balance, and feel. At Domaine Amagat, his approach is grounded and patient—vineyard work comes first, and the cellar is treated as a place to guide rather than correct.

The wines are made with a light hand and a clear respect for the raw material. Fermentations are allowed to unfold naturally, extraction is gentle, and élevage is chosen for transparency rather than polish. Nothing is pushed, nothing is disguised. The goal is wines that feel complete without feeling shaped.

Pierre’s work has earned admiration from some of the most respected voices in natural wine. Notably, Tom Lubbe of Matassa has publicly praised Pierre’s vineyards and fruit, citing their exceptional health and vitality — and has sourced grapes from Pierre for Matassa, a rare vote of confidence in a region where Tom is famously selective. It’s a relationship rooted in trust, shared values, and a mutual belief that great wine begins entirely in the vineyard.

Domaine Amagat is not about trends or extremes. It’s about making honest wines that reflect where they come from and how they’re made—clear, thoughtful, and confidently unadorned.
